Description

Update from User:JWheeler-WMF: I've archived this wish because, as the talk page illustrates, there are mechanisms to appeal a block. Still, this wish is a good reminder that communities (and product) could implement better structures to support newcomers who need more support in making constructive edits.


We make more or less mistakes along the way in life. And understand it again later. Now coming to the real point when I come to the new Wikipedia. I did not know about so many rules then. As a result many mistakes have been made. And because of this mistake my account has been blocked.

As a result I am no longer able to work on English Wikipedia for an indefinite period of time. I admit I made a mistake, and I'm learning from it. And don't give a chance to those who work on Wikipedia like me. Then I can't go forward.

My request: Make such a system. So that users who have misunderstood can be allowed to work on Wikipedia again.
